Album title: Fearless
Artist: Family
Nationality: English
Label: Reprise/United Artists
Chronology: Fifth
Grade: C (if that)
Factsheet: Meh, after suffering through Music From a Doll’s House last year I don’t think there’s likely to be anything of interest here other than the performance of John Wetton, having left Mogul Thrash. When all Wiki can talk about is the “innovative layered-page album headshots of the band's members melding into a single blur” I think we’re done here.
Tracklisting: Between Blue and Me/ Sat’d’y Barfly/ Larf and Sing/ Spanish Tide/ Save Some for Thee/ Take Your Partners/ Children/ Crinkly Grin/ Blind/ Burning Bridges
